Web23 nov. 2024 · When a hydraulic shock occurs, the maximum pressure is approximately 1.5–5 times the steady-state pressure. Moreover, the propagation speed of the shock wave in the pipeline (at 800–1200 m/s) and the energy of the hydraulic shock wave are significantly high.
